HOME-shopping giant Damart – whose warehousing facility is at Steeton – is staging a series of activities in support of Silver Week.
The initiative, which runs until Saturday (May 19), is aimed at raising awareness of – and funds for – the Silver Line charity.
Events include an afternoon tea, royal wedding bake-off, crossword challenge and tannoy bingo.
Silver Line operates a free, 24-hour confidential helpline for the elderly to help prevent isolation and loneliness.
Ben Phillips, senior marketing manager at Damart, said: "Silver Line receives over 10,000 calls every week and more than half of those callers say they have literally no-one else to talk to.
"It's a charity we feel passionately about supporting and for Silver Week we wanted to have a little fun and bring staff and the community together."
